I am almost done on reading your book and I love it. Are you in the process of writing another fiction book?
Scott Hawkins
Hey Jennifer,
First, thanks for asking. As it happens, YES. A couple weeks ago I finished the first draft of a new book. It's still a good long ways from being ready to start showing to people, but it has a beginning, middle and end. That, for me, is a bigger milestone than it is for a lot of people. A lot of writers know how their story will end before they start, but I tend to just wing it. That's great in terms of creative freedom, but more than once I've ended up stuck in a dead end.
The new story is a standalone, unrelated to Mount Char. If you can imagine Looney Tunes doing a hard-boiled / noir detective version of Scooby Doo investigating the Exorcist, that's kind of the ballpark I'm aiming for. (For comparison, I pitched Mount Char as "Monty Python presents the Godfather starring the X-Men.)
